001
Age Verification
Age verification is the process of confirming you are of legal gambling age before you can open an account.
002
AML
AML (Anti-Money Laundering) are regulations and procedures that prevent illegal money from being used on the platform.
003
Asian Handicap
Asian handicap is a betting style that removes the draw option and gives a virtual advantage or disadvantage to each team.
004
Bet Builder
Bet builder is a tool that lets you combine multiple outcomes of a single event into one custom wager.
005
Bonus
A bonus is extra funds or free plays you receive, often tied to a deposit or special offer.
006
Cash Out
Cash out lets you settle a bet before the event ends, locking in a profit or limiting a loss.
007
Cashback
Cashback returns a portion of your net losses over a period, usually credited as a bonus.
008
Cryptocurrency
Cryptocurrency is a digital currency like Bitcoin that can be used for deposits and withdrawals, offering fast and private transactions.
009
E-Wallet
An e-wallet is a digital account that stores money online and can be used to deposit and withdraw funds on gaming sites.
010
Free Spins
Free spins give you a set number of slot rounds without using your own money, often as a promotion.
011
House Edge
House edge is the mathematical advantage the platform holds in a game, expressed as a percentage of each wager.
012
In-Play Betting
In-play betting allows you to place bets on a sporting event after it has started, with odds that change as the game unfolds.
013
Jackpot
A jackpot is a large prize that can be won in a game, often fixed or part of a progressive pool.
014
KYC
KYC (Know Your Customer) is the process of verifying your identity to prevent fraud and meet legal requirements.
015
Live Dealer
Live dealer games stream a real human dealer to your screen, letting you play table games in real time.
016
Maximum Bet
Maximum bet is the highest amount you can wager on a single game or round.
017
Minimum Deposit
Minimum deposit is the smallest amount required to fund your account and claim a promotion.
018
Over/Under
Over/Under betting involves predicting whether a specific statistic will be over or under a set value.
019
Progressive Jackpot
A progressive jackpot increases every time the game is played but not won, sometimes reaching very high amounts.
020
Responsible Gambling
Responsible gambling refers to practices and tools that help you stay in control of your betting and avoid harmful behavior.
021
RNG
RNG stands for Random Number Generator, software that ensures each game outcome is completely random and fair.
022
RTP
Return to Player (RTP) is the percentage of total bets a game pays back to players over time.
023
Self-Exclusion
Self-exclusion is a tool that lets you temporarily or permanently block your account from gambling.
024
Volatility
Volatility measures how often and how large a slot pays out; high volatility means bigger but less frequent wins.
025
Wagering Requirement
A wagering requirement is the number of times you must bet a b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ings.
